Output e1dc60b23498c5866701d4c818a2e86fb84f340f36af28ac5c13eda506dc1576:0

value
18842975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58b6c89ef1b389c33a75da8a65526066eb3fa70b OP_EQUAL
address
39n6MTUQ3BveZRgKwsWtNUUDpyqGviVZkL
transaction
e1dc60b23498c5866701d4c818a2e86fb84f340f36af28ac5c13eda506dc1576
confirmations
438937
spent
true